Aston Martin unveils the all-new Valhalla, the tamed version of the ultimate hypercar, the Valkyrie. It has 1,064 horsepower ...
Car lovers might be sold worthless "luxury" upgrades or be tempted to trick out a beater with fake badges. Here are 43 ...
Heartstopping video shows an enraged driver crashing right into a car dealership. Tyler Slade is a manager at the Mazda ...